Donegal woman is “fizzing” with hope for quirky cancer fundraiser

written by Stephen Maguire May 21, 2018
FacebookTweetLinkedInPrint

An Inishowen woman is using plenty of ‘fizz’ to help her raise vital funds to combat cancer.

Mary Gallagher from Malin has started a campaign using Lucozade bottles to collect unwanted 20 cent coins.

And now her campaign ‘Let Your 20 cent Change Make A Change’ has really taken off.

She recently lodged over €1,100 directly to the Irish Cancer Society Research Department and hopes to add to that figure.

Mary explained “This is a simple fundraiser in which we are asking everyone to put their 20cent coins into a Lucozade bottle. When one of these bottles is full, it will hold €60.

“The money raised will go directly to Cancer Research. We realise that there are many equally important charities out there and that is why we are only asking for 20c.

“These bottles have been placed throughout businesses in Inishowen and many families have also taken a bottle for their own homes.”

Now Mary is looking to extend her campaign so that the bottles can be placed in shops, clubs, bars and private homes across all of Donegal.

She added “We are hoping to spread this fundraiser all throughout Donegal and maybe even further! We are asking if anyone would like to come on board and help to distribute and collect the bottles in their local areas, outside of Inishowen. We also encourage families to take a bottle for their homes or clubs.”

“So far, over €1,100 has been lodged directly to the Irish Cancer Society Research Department. We hope that with the help of Donegal residents, we can add to this figure.”
